1. What Exactly is an SSD? ๐ค
First things first, whatโs an SSD? Short for Solid State Drive, an SSD is a type of storage device that uses flash memory to store data. Unlike traditional Hard Disk Drives (HDDs), which use spinning disks and a moving read/write head, SSDs have no moving parts. This makes them faster, more reliable, and less prone to physical damage. ๐
Fun fact: The first SSDs were introduced in the 1970s, but they were outrageously expensive and only used in specialized applications. Today, theyโre affordable and ubiquitous, found in everything from laptops to data centers. ๐ธ
2. Why Are SSDs So Fast? ๐๏ธ
The secret to SSDsโ speed lies in their architecture. Since there are no moving parts, data can be accessed almost instantly. This means your computer can boot up, launch apps, and transfer files much faster than with an HDD. ๐
For example, a typical SSD can boot your computer in under 10 seconds, while an HDD might take a minute or more. Imagine starting your day with a cup of coffee thatโs already brewed and steaming hotโno waiting around for the kettle to boil! โ

4. The Future of Storage: Where Are We Headed? ๐ฎ
As technology advances, SSDs are getting even better. Newer models offer higher capacities, faster speeds, and lower prices. Weโre also seeing innovations like NVMe (Non-Volatile Memory Express) SSDs, which use a faster interface to further reduce latency. ๐๐ก
